Hi there! I can't find any documentation on this and was hoping someone may know how to fix the issue.

For some reason when I check the box to add Facebook and Twitter Social form fill on my form the Facebook button no longer runs straight across. The FB logo and the work Facebook are now stacked. How can I get it back to being side by side?

Best answer by Akshay_Pant

Hi Dina ,

Put this code in your CSS :

.cf_sign_on_button{

width:90px !important;

}

If you still facing this issue then please share the URL of the landing page which has using this form , then I will be able to give the CSS code as per requirement.
